Shuhuan Wei is a scholar working on Mechanical Engineering, Computational Theory and Mathematics and Civil and Structural Engineering. According to data from OpenAlex, Shuhuan Wei has authored 17 papers receiving a total of 624 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Mechanical Engineering, 4 papers in Computational Theory and Mathematics and 2 papers in Civil and Structural Engineering. Recurrent topics in Shuhuan Wei's work include Heat Transfer and Optimization (14 papers), Heat Transfer Mechanisms (7 papers) and Heat Transfer and Boiling Studies (6 papers). Shuhuan Wei is often cited by papers focused on Heat Transfer and Optimization (14 papers), Heat Transfer Mechanisms (7 papers) and Heat Transfer and Boiling Studies (6 papers). Shuhuan Wei collaborates with scholars based in China. Shuhuan Wei's co-authors include Lingen Chen, Fengrui Sun, Fengrui Sun, Zhihui Xie, Fankai Meng, Xiaowei Liu, Dini Wang, Yanlin Ge, Huijun Feng and Yanqiao Chen and has published in prestigious journals such as Journal of Applied Physics, Applied Energy and International Journal of Heat and Mass Transfer.
